The Ennahda party called the mass arrests an “unprecedented campaign of attacks and violations” ahead of the October 6 elections.At least 80 members of Tunisia’s main opposition Ennahda party have been arrested, party officials said, as thousands took to the streets to protest against President Kais Saied ahead of presidential elections. With campaigning officially beginning on Saturday, opposition parties, politicians and human rights groups have accused Saied’s government of using “arbitrary restrictions” and intimidation to ensure his reelection in the October 6 polls. The National Basketball Association (NBA) is reportedly in talks with an Irish aircraft leasing company about acquiring up to 13 new Airbus planes to support official and team charter flights during the playing season. According to media reports, the NBA has partnered with SMBC Aviation Capital, which currently owns a fleet of 1,000 aircraft, including 307 Airbus A320neo family single-aisle aircraft. The NBA is thought to be particularly interested in leasing an A321neo, the largest of the aircraft types, whose cabins will be outfitted in a VIP configuration, according to Corporate Jet Investor, citing sources close to the deal.
